The Importance of Effective Communication

Effective communication is the backbone of any successful team collaboration.
Without it, team members may struggle to understand each other’s perspectives, goals, or expectations. As a result, it can hinder the team’s productivity, delay project timelines, and ultimately fail to achieve the common goals.
Clear and concise communication is key to enhancing team collaboration. It helps to minimize misunderstandings and misinterpretations and promotes a more collaborative environment where everyone feels comfortable sharing their thoughts and ideas. It’s important to encourage team members to communicate their ideas, opinions, and concerns freely.
Effective communication is not just about speaking or writing. It also includes active listening and asking questions. Listening attentively helps team members understand each other’s perspectives while asking questions can clarify any doubts or confusions. Active listening promotes mutual understanding and encourages team members to feel heard and valued.
Finally, it’s important to remember that communication goes both ways. Encouraging team members to provide feedback and suggestions to one another can improve the overall quality of communication and help the team work towards their common goals.
The Benefits of Collaboration

Collaboration is essential in the workplace as it fosters creativity, promotes inclusivity, and enables team members to achieve shared goals effectively. There are various benefits that team collaboration can bring, and it’s essential to identify them to leverage the team’s collective strengths.
Here are some of the most notable benefits of effective team collaboration:
- Improved decision-making. When working collaboratively, team members can pool their ideas and expertise, resulting in better-informed decisions. Collaboration enables teams to leverage individual strengths and perspectives to identify creative solutions to problems.
- Enhanced creativity. Collaboration brings people from diverse backgrounds and experiences together, allowing them to develop and refine ideas in an environment of openness and mutual respect. This can spark creative thinking and lead to new and innovative ideas.
- Increased productivity. Collaborative teams tend to be more productive than teams that work in silos. The shared sense of responsibility and accountability within the team encourages members to be more productive, reducing time wastage and redundancy.
- Boosted morale and job satisfaction. Collaborative teams can be more engaged and motivated as they feel a sense of belonging and investment in the project. It leads to increased job satisfaction and better relationships among team members, leading to a positive work environment.
- More effective problem-solving. Collaboration enables teams to work together to identify and resolve complex problems effectively. As a result, the team can tackle larger projects and challenges with more efficiency.
Overall, collaboration is vital for a team’s success, leading to a more productive, engaged, and creative workforce. It enables teams to identify the strengths and weaknesses of their members and harness them effectively to achieve common goals. As such, it is essential for businesses to encourage team collaboration and create an environment that fosters effective teamwork.
The Role of Leadership

Leadership plays a vital role in team collaboration.
A good leader has the ability to set the direction and tone for a team and ensures that everyone is working together towards a common goal. A leader can bring out the best in team members by motivating them, setting clear expectations, and creating a positive work environment.
A good leader also facilitates communication and collaboration among team members. By creating an environment where people feel comfortable sharing their ideas, thoughts, and concerns, leaders can ensure that everyone is on the same page. Leaders can also encourage brainstorming and collaboration among team members to ensure that the team is working efficiently and effectively.
Effective leadership also involves recognizing and leveraging the strengths of each team member. A leader should identify the unique talents and skills of each member and create opportunities for them to contribute and grow within the team. By doing so, a leader can foster a culture of collaboration, where everyone feels valued and has a sense of ownership over the team’s success.
Ultimately, the success of any collaborative effort depends on the leadership provided. A good leader sets the tone for effective collaboration and ensures that everyone is working towards a common goal. With effective leadership, a team can achieve greater productivity and reach their shared goals with ease.
The Power of Motivation

Motivation is a crucial element of any successful team collaboration.
When team members are motivated, they are more likely to be productive, creative, and proactive. Motivation can come from many sources, including the team’s shared goals, the project’s significance, and the desire for personal and professional growth.
Leaders have a critical role in motivating their team members. They can create a positive work environment, set achievable goals, and provide recognition and rewards for team members’ accomplishments. By understanding each team member’s unique motivators, leaders can tailor their management style and communication to maximize engagement and productivity.
Moreover, team members can also motivate one another. By fostering a culture of positivity, collaboration, and open communication, team members can inspire each other to perform at their best. Regular team-building activities, celebrating milestones, and recognizing each other’s efforts can also help build team members’ motivation and morale.
Motivated teams are also more likely to overcome obstacles and challenges. They can take on complex tasks and innovate with creative solutions. As a result, they can achieve shared goals more efficiently and effectively than teams that lack motivation.
However, it’s important to note that motivation is not a one-time fix. It requires ongoing attention and effort. Team members’ motivations can change over time, and it’s essential to identify any changes early on to adjust and adapt as needed. Leaders should check in with their team members regularly, provide feedback, and adjust the team’s goals and processes as needed.
The Importance of Feedback

Feedback is a critical component of effective team collaboration.
It helps team members to understand their strengths and weaknesses, identify areas for improvement, and stay motivated towards achieving common goals. Feedback also creates an environment of transparency and trust within the team.
Positive feedback can be a powerful motivator for team members. Recognizing and acknowledging their contributions and successes helps to build morale and boost productivity. However, it is equally important to provide constructive feedback to team members when necessary. Constructive feedback should focus on specific behaviors or actions that can be improved, and should always be given in a respectful and supportive manner.
It is essential that feedback is provided in a timely manner. Delayed feedback can be ineffective as team members may have already moved on to new projects or tasks, and may not be able to apply the feedback to their work. Providing feedback as soon as possible after a task or project is completed can help team members to understand the impact of their actions and make any necessary adjustments for future work.
In addition to providing feedback, team members should also be open to receiving feedback. Being receptive to feedback can help team members to grow and develop their skills, and ultimately contribute to the success of the team. Creating a culture where feedback is valued and encouraged is essential for effective team collaboration.
